How is Robuvit® obtained?

The oak has historically been one of the most celebrated trees in the world. Robuvit® is obtained from French oak wood (Quercus robur) through a water extraction process. It contains a number of flavonoid compounds, including gallic acid, ellagic acid, castalagin, vescalagin, and roburins (A, B, C, D, and E) which account for the unique and multi-beneficial properties of French oak wood.

What are the effects of chronic fatigue syndrome?

According to data recorded by 89 GPs on 1,428 consultations, the prevalence of fatigue is 25%. Fatigue is important because of its association with physical, psychological, and social problems.

The prevalence of chronic fatigue syndrome (CFS) is estimated to be 3.28%. It occurs more frequently between the ages of 40 and 59 and is four times more common in women than in men.

The effects of CFS include:

  • Poor memory and concentration.
  • Sore throat.
  • Swollen lymph glands in the neck and armpits.
  • Unexplained muscle pain.
  • Pain which moves from one joint to another, without swelling or redness.
  • Headache.
  • Unrefreshing sleep.
  • Extreme exhaustion for more than 24 hours following physical or mental activity.

Secondary effects include hypersensitivity to noise, abdominal pain, gastrointestinal discomfort, weight loss, dizziness, and mood swings. Changes in ribosomal function have been observed in individuals infected with the Epstein-Barr virus, which is strongly associated with CFS.

What do studies say about Robuvit®?

Improvements in fatigue and oxidative stress

In a clinical study of 80 CFS sufferers, 38 were given Robuvit® for six months, with the remaining 42 serving as controls. Participants were evaluated using the Multidimensional Assessment of Fatigue (MAF) questionnaire developed by the University of Washington. Results clearly showed improvements in fatigue and oxidative stress in those taking Robuvit®.

A human study involving 91 subjects, published in the journal Panminerva Medica in March 2014, had previously identified all Robuvit®'s properties. In this six-month study, 48 subjects were given 200 mg of Robuvit® a day, with 43 serving as controls. Specific CFS questionnaires, as well as the Brief Mood Introspection Scale (BMIS) were used to assess mood variations in CFS patients.

Participants had to be experiencing at least five effects of CFS to be included in the study, and the assessment was repeated at 3 and 6 months.

The study showed that Robuvit® produced the following results:

  • 18% of participants experienced a reduction in weakness and exhaustion.
  • 44% of participants experienced a reduction in sleep problems.
  • 29% of participants experienced a reduction in short-term memory loss.
  • 62% of participants experienced a reduction in muscle pain.
  • 51% of participants experienced a reduction in joint pain.
  • 33% of participants experienced a reduction in headaches and neuralgia.
  • 47% of participants experienced a reduction in swollen glands in the neck and armpits.

Antihistaminic effects

Notable decreases in secondary effects were also observed, particularly in hypersensitivity to noise, diet, drugs, but also dizziness, depression, weight changes, mood swings, and allergies.

Allergies and hypersensitivity as CFS effects were recently investigated in a human study involving 30 female volunteers – 14 in a control group and 16 in a test group – in which the effects of Robuvit® supplementation on cutaneous reactions – redness and swelling – were evaluated.

The supplemented volunteers were given 300 mg of Robuvit® a day for three days plus an intracutaneous injection of histamine. At the end of the three days, researchers observed a significant reduction in the histamine-induced swelling and redness in the test group.

Antioxidant potency

Robuvit® also has significant antioxidant activity and acts at a sub-clinical, cellular level, distinguishing it from other products that simply tackle effects. Its antioxidant properties were highlighted in a study that evaluated markers of oxidative stress, antioxidant enzyme activity (SOD, catalase, glutathione peroxidase), and total antioxidant capacity in plasma. Scientists found that taking 300 mg for one month significantly reduced serum levels of Advanced Oxidation Protein Products (AOPP) and lipid peroxides, and noticeably increased total antioxidant capacity in plasma.

In another 12-week, placebo-controlled study of 61 patients (32 receiving Robuvit® and 29 controls), researchers found that 200 or 300 mg of Robuvit® normalized levels of ASAT, ALAT, alkaline phosphatase, and gamma GT, and reduced plasma oxidative stress.
